Formation
Foidolites is a fine-grained, hard rock which is a type of metasomatite, essentially altered basalt. It forms with or without crystallization, either below the surface as intrusive rocks or on the surface as extrusive rocks.
Chert forms when microcrystals of silicon dioxide grow within soft sediments that become limestone or chalk. The chert formation can be either of chemical or biological origin.

All about Foidolite and Chert Properties
Know all about Foidolite and Chert properties here. All properties of rocks are important as they define the type of rock and its application. Foidolite belongs to Igneous Rocks while Chert belongs to Sedimentary Rocks.Texture of Foidolite is Earthy whereas that of Chert is Banded, Rough. Foidolite appears Dull and Chert appears Glassy or Pearly. The luster of Foidolite is subvitreous to dull while that of Chert is waxy and dull. Foidolite is available in black, brown, colourless, green, grey, pink, white colors whereas Chert is available in black, brown, green, grey, red, white colors. The commercial uses of Foidolite are cemetery markers, commemorative tablets, creating artwork and that of Chert are creating artwork, gemstone, in fire-starting tools, jewelry, to ignite fire, used in flintlock firearms.
